如何使用LVM逻辑卷

一、什么是LVM逻辑卷管理

        LVM(Logical Volume Manager)逻辑卷管理,是Linux下对磁盘分区进行管理的一种方法,主要是为了解决磁盘空间动态扩容的问题。

        其中物理存储设备指的是指系统的存储设备文件,如/dev/sda、/dev/sdb;

        物理卷也就是PV,卷组就是VG,逻辑卷叫做LV。

二、LVM逻辑卷管理的优点

        LVM主要是为了解决磁盘空间动态扩容的问题,如果在系统上新增了一块儿盘,通过LVM就可以将它扩展到已存在的磁盘分区上。

三、使用方法

创建命令:

命令

用途

fdisk、gdisk、parted

对物理磁盘进行分区

pvcreate、vgcreate、lvcreate

创建物理卷、卷组、逻辑卷

pvs、vgs、lvs

查看物理卷、卷组、逻辑卷

pvscan、vgscan、lvscan

查看物理卷、卷组、逻辑卷的状态

pvdisplay、vgdisplay、lvdisplay

查看物理卷、卷组、逻辑卷的详细信息

mkfs.ext4、mount

格式化、挂载

删除命令:

命令

用途

umount

卸载

pvremove、vgremove、lvremove

删除物理卷、卷组、逻辑卷

三、具体操作步骤

创建方法:

1、对物理磁盘进行分区,分区的方法之前讲过:

        fdisk:Linux磁盘分区详解(fdisk)_wxt_hillwill的博客-优快云博客

        gdisk:与fdisk的使用方法大同小异,可以参考fdisk看看

        parted:Linux磁盘分区详解(parted)_wxt_hillwill的博客-优快云博客_linux磁盘分区parted

        其中,fdisk用于MBR分区(仅针对2TB以下大小的磁盘),gdisk用于GPT分区,parted两种分区都可以。

        这个/dev/sdb1是已经做好的分区,我打算拿它做实验。

2、使用pvcreate创建物理卷

pvcreate /dev/sdb1   #创建PV
pvs  #查看PV列表
pvscan   #查看PV列表
pvdisplay  #查看PV详细信息

3、使用vgcreate创建卷组

vgcreate -s 32M hillwill /dev/sdb1   #创建VG
vgs  #查看VG

4、使用lvrecreate创建逻辑卷

lvcreate -L 10G -n hill01 hillwill  #创建LV
lvs  #查看LV

5、格式化逻辑卷

mkfs.ext4 /dev/hillwill/hill01

6、mount挂载逻辑卷

mkdir /mnt/hillwill  #创建一个挂载点
mount /dev/hillwill/hill01 /mnt/hillwill  #挂载

7、设置开机自动挂载

        查看/dev/hillwill/hill01的uuid

lvdisplay

        然后在/etc/fstab中添加磁盘信息

删除方法:

1、删除/etc/fstab中添加的信息

2、umount取消挂载逻辑卷

3、使用lvremove删除逻辑卷

lvremove hill01

4、使用pvremove删除卷组

pvremove hillwill

5、使用pvremove删除物理卷

pvremove /dev/sdb1

评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值